Originally Posted by ND Sol
What do you mean about "doesn't see anything associated with the vehicle"? Something in plain view?

And I've heard before that being "cool as a cucumber" can be considered suspicious.
Things that are associated with vehicles used for smuggling, modifications, smells, items in view etc.

As for nervousness, the officers deal with and talk to numerous people everyday. The officer expects a certain amount of nervousness from the individuals they are dealing with. It just comes with the uniform and the situation. Excessive nervousness or the lack of any nervousness at all stands out. Obviously, it is not a 100 percent indicator, that is why it is only part of the whole picture.
